Samsun vs Pleven Climate & Distance Between

Bulgaria flag
  • The distance between Samsun, Turkey and Pleven, Bulgaria is approximately 988 km or 614 mi.
  • To reach Samsun in this distance one would set out from Pleven bearing 99.8° or E and follow the great circles arc to approach Samsun bearing 107.7° or ESE .
  • Samsun has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Pleven has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Both are in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 2.8 °C (5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 9.2 °C (16.6°F) less in Samsun.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 96.5 mm (3.8 in) more which is equivalent to 96.5 l/m² (2.37 US gal/ft²) or 965,000 l/ha (103,165 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/6 as much.
  • There are 156 fewer hours of sunlight per year in Samsun. In whichever way circa 0h 25' less per day or about 1 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 2.1° higher in Samsun than in Pleven.
  • Relative humidity levels are 10.1%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 5.2°C (9.4°F) higher.
